 Mise-en-scene is items and props that are used and are visible to the audience throughout the
film.
 Mise-en-scene is important because it helps the audience suggest what they believe is
happening or what could happen next. This could be through colors or even the lighting of a
scene
 For example, if the wall was red, one may suggest that it could be indicating a love story, while
if the lighting of scene was dark it might suggest the story involves violence
 I will be using Mise-en-scene in my production to also suggest indications on what could
possibly happen next.
 The first example of Mise-en-scene will be the lighting and brightness of some scenes. When
the screen turns to the mystery mans face and looks back at the briefcase, I will make the
lighting darker to suggest something bad is being planned.
 I will also make the main characters outfit fully black to suggest something dark and terrifying
will take place as he enters the café.
 Finally, I will use items such as newspapers and sunglasses to imply the mystery man is trying
to disguise himself from Matt, the main character.

 When filming my short film I have to ensure I’m prepared with a contingency plan
in case I have some issues.
 The first possible issue I could face is the camera. When filming outside there
there is a possibility that the camera could face some issues with filming because
of the extreme weather forecasts, which include heavy snow. To prevent the
camera from getting wet and making the lens blurry, we will film the scene under
the bus shelter to prevent it from this. We will also keep it in the case from our
journey from college to the bus stop.
 Another issue we could face is when filming is the interference of people attending
college in the background. If this was to happen in our first choice of location, we
would have to film in a different café located in college. Possibly the café located
on the 4th floor of college.
 The final issue we could face when filming is missing cast members. So if either
me Tommy, Aaron or Randall was to be ill, we would have to film each scene that
did not include the missing member, and then go back to it once they have
returned back to college. If Randall was to be ill as he is camera man we would
have to ask another member of class to film for us.

Soundtrack Planning
 When finalizing my film, I will need to add sound effects to each
scene that almost implies what they would be saying but in sound
effects.
 Not only this, but I will also need sound effects for scenes such as
my final shot as it includes an explosion. I will also need to add
the sound of plates and moving chairs in the café.
 I will gather these sounds together from royalty free sounds to
ensure that I don’t get accused of copyright.
 Once I have gathered them together I will then add them onto
premiere and put them in order with the videos filmed.
 There will be one scene in the film that includes vocal sound. This
is in the final scene when I say ‘that wasn’t supposed to happen!’
 Non-diegetic sounds are noises that the audience can hear but
sounds that the actors wouldn’t hear themselves at the time.
 I will include non diegetic sounds in my short film. This will
include the sound of an explosion in my final scene.
 I will also add royalty free music to my film to increase the
intensity and build up to the explosion.
 These are all sounds that wont be heard during the production of
my film, and will only be introduced when I start to edit my video
on premiere.
